Martine Rose has collaborated with Sharna Osborne to make a colour drenched erotica throwback to masters such as Kenneth anger and James Bidgood. Inspired by photos of Mark E. Smith and Robert Mapplethorpe and the release of Smokey’s ‘How far will you go? ‘ this film is a little clue as to all that goes on in the world of men that inhabit Martine’s mind.
Sharna’s distinctive VHS aesthetic and frenetic editing style help to enhance the cheeky voyeurism of three of the freshest boys in London. Perfectly styled by Tamara Rothstein whose clothing choice reveals just enough to costume the film and leave you wanting more.
